Hi All,

I am having some issues with DLLHost.exe on one of my
servers. It was running W2K SP2 but I updated to SP4 as
suggested on Knowledge Base and is also running IIS.
There are multiple instances of DLLHost.exe running and it
is chewing up memory resources like nothing else.

I have tried running the Welchia worm removal tool incase
it was a worm but no luck. The only way to clear the leak
seems to be by performing a full reboot of the server
every couple of days.

If anyone has any suggestions on how to fix this it would
be much appreciated.

For those interested, it seems my problem was in some code a programme
changed.

We host multiple sites, and this site helped me track down the sit
causing the problem.

http://www.iisfaq.com/?View=A495
